Outsourcing Website Marketing

Website marketing includes several activities that require time to execute and manage; plus different skill sets for executing it. Below are some examples of web marketing that can be outsourced:

Search engine optimization, or SEO, requires the following:

  • Affiliate program – this requires
    • Creating a program
    • Listing the program in appropriate directories
    • Contacting complementary businesses for joining the affiliate program
    • Tracking sales through affiliates
    • Calculating payoffs to affiliates
    • Reporting with amounts for payoff
  • Banner advertisement – includes
    • Banner design with backend for tracking hits
    • Contacting complementary businesses for banner advertisement
    • Reporting hits from sites advertising the banners
  • Pay per Click (PPC) advertisement – this requires
    • Account setup
    • Start advertisement
    • Turn-on conversion tracking tool
    • Monitor the progress
    • Analyze the results
    • Make adjustments to improve conversion
  • Search Engine Advertisement (SEO) – check the Outsourcing SEO page
  • Link building – requires
    • Identification of sites available to offer incoming links
    • Contact them
    • Get incoming links to the site
